Intra-Abdominal Infection Treatment Market was valued at USD 843.03 million in the year 2024. The size of this market is expected to increase to USD 1186.23 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 5.0%.

Intra-Abdominal Infection Treatment Market Recent Developments
-
In April 2024, the U.S. Food & Drug Administration (FDA) approved the Emblaveo combination therapy from AbbVie & Pfizer for the treatment of complicated intra-abdominal infections, addressing challenges posed by antibiotic-resistant Gram-negative bacteria.
-
In June 2022, several pharmaceutical companies intensified investment in novel broad-spectrum antibiotics and combination therapies to tackle rising incidences of hospital-acquired intra-abdominal infections and the spread of multi-drug-resistant pathogens.

Intra Abdominal Infection Treatment Market, Segmentation by Drug Class
The Drug Class segmentation highlights the various categories of drugs used to treat intra-abdominal infections. Antibiotics are the primary treatment, but other drug classes, such as antifungals and antiparasitics, are also essential in addressing specific causes of infection. The choice of drug class influences the therapeutic approach and patient recovery times, with some classes offering broad-spectrum efficacy and others targeting specific pathogens.
-
Antibiotics
Antibiotics are the cornerstone of treatment for intra-abdominal infections, particularly those caused by bacterial pathogens. Broad-spectrum and narrow-spectrum antibiotics are used based on the specific bacteria identified. The increasing resistance to antibiotics is a growing challenge, driving the need for newer, more effective antibiotics to ensure timely infection control.
-
Antifungals
Antifungals are critical for treating fungal infections that can complicate intra-abdominal infections, especially in immunocompromised patients. With the rise of hospital-acquired infections, antifungals are becoming more important in the treatment arsenal, particularly in surgical and high-risk patient populations.
-
Antiparasitics
Antiparasitics are used to treat infections caused by parasitic organisms, though their use is more limited compared to antibiotics and antifungals. This drug class is particularly important in regions where parasitic infections are prevalent, or in cases where parasitic organisms are the cause of the intra-abdominal infection.
-
Supportive Care Agents
Supportive care agents play a crucial role in the management of intra-abdominal infections by helping to alleviate symptoms, restore balance, and support the body’s natural defenses. These include fluid replacement, pain management, and immune support, particularly for patients undergoing prolonged treatments or surgeries.
Intra Abdominal Infection Treatment Market, Segmentation by Route of Administration
The Route of Administration segmentation describes the various ways in which treatments are delivered to patients, affecting their effectiveness, speed of action, and patient compliance. The choice of route depends on the severity of the infection, the type of drug, and the patient’s condition.
-
Oral
Oral administration is often used for outpatient treatment of mild to moderate intra-abdominal infections. This route is preferred for its convenience and patient compliance. Oral antibiotics and antifungals are commonly prescribed for less severe infections, with quick recovery times and less invasive treatment protocols.
-
Intravenous
Intravenous administration is used in hospitals for patients with severe or complicated infections, providing faster absorption and direct delivery of medications to the bloodstream. Intravenous treatments are critical in managing acute infections or cases that do not respond to oral treatments.
-
Intramuscular
Intramuscular administration is less commonly used but is still relevant for specific drugs that need to be delivered slowly or for patients who are unable to take oral medications. This route is used in both inpatient and outpatient settings when intravenous access is not feasible.
-
Topical
Topical administration is generally used for localized infections or as an adjunct therapy to systemic treatment. It helps to treat wounds or areas at high risk of infection, providing a direct line of treatment to the affected area.
Intra Abdominal Infection Treatment Market, Segmentation by Formulation
The Formulation segmentation outlines the different physical forms in which treatments are administered. The choice of formulation is critical to patient adherence, particularly for chronic treatments, as well as for ensuring that the drug reaches the target site effectively.
-
Tablet
Tablets are a common formulation for treating intra-abdominal infections, especially in less severe cases. They are easy to administer and allow for controlled, sustained release of medication, improving patient adherence.
-
Capsule
Capsules provide a more stable delivery system for drugs that are sensitive to environmental factors like moisture or air. They are commonly used for antibiotics and antifungals, offering a more effective means of ensuring drug stability.
-
Injection
Injection formulations, including both intravenous and intramuscular injections, are vital for treating severe intra-abdominal infections. They provide rapid onset of action and are used when oral treatment is not feasible or effective.
-
Suspension
Suspension formulations are used for drugs that require liquid form for easier swallowing or in cases where the patient has difficulty with tablets or capsules. They are commonly used in pediatric and elderly patients.
-
Powder for Solution
Powder for solution formulations are reconstituted with liquid before administration, often used for antibiotics and antifungals that require flexibility in dosing. This formulation is particularly useful in hospital settings for drugs that need to be administered intravenously.
Intra Abdominal Infection Treatment Market, Segmentation by Patient Demographics
The Patient Demographics segmentation identifies the different groups of patients that may experience intra-abdominal infections. Treatment needs vary significantly across these groups, requiring tailored approaches for each demographic to ensure optimal care.
-
Pediatric Patients
Pediatric patients require special consideration when treating intra-abdominal infections due to their developing immune systems and distinct pharmacokinetic responses. Pediatric dosing, formulations, and therapeutic approaches are customized to ensure safety and efficacy.
-
Adult Patients
Adult patients are the primary demographic for intra-abdominal infection treatments, where medication regimens are often standardized but adjusted for individual health conditions, co-morbidities, and infection severity.
-
Elderly Patients
Elderly patients face unique challenges, such as decreased organ function and polypharmacy. As such, treatment plans need to account for age-related changes in metabolism and the potential for drug interactions, ensuring safer and more effective therapy.
-
Immunocompromised Patients
Immunocompromised patients are at higher risk for infections and require aggressive, tailored therapy to address intra-abdominal infections. These patients may need broader spectrum antibiotics, antifungals, and a higher level of care to prevent complications.
Intra Abdominal Infection Treatment Market, Segmentation by Treatment
The Treatment segmentation outlines the primary approaches for managing intra-abdominal infections, ranging from empirical therapy to targeted therapy and prophylactic treatments. These therapies aim to prevent infection progression, minimize complications, and ensure rapid recovery in patients.
-
Empirical Therapy
Empirical therapy involves initiating treatment based on clinical suspicion before the infection source is fully identified. This approach helps reduce the time to intervention and improve patient outcomes in critical cases.
-
Targeted Therapy
Targeted therapy uses specific drugs to treat the identified pathogen, ensuring more precise and effective treatment while reducing unnecessary use of broad-spectrum antibiotics.
-
Prophylactic Treatment
Prophylactic treatment aims to prevent infection before it occurs, particularly in patients undergoing high-risk surgeries or those with underlying health conditions. This approach is essential in preventing infections in vulnerable populations.
-
Combination Therapy
Combination therapy combines multiple drugs to increase the effectiveness of treatment, particularly when there is a risk of multi-pathogen infection. This strategy is increasingly used in cases of multi-drug resistance.

Adjunctive therapies -In the global intra-abdominal infection treatment market, adjunctive therapies play a crucial role in enhancing patient outcomes and reducing the burden of infections. Adjunctive therapies refer to additional treatments used in conjunction with primary therapies, such as antibiotics or surgical intervention, to improve efficacy or address specific aspects of the infection. Several adjunctive therapies are utilized in the management of intra-abdominal infections:
In severe cases of intra-abdominal infection, patients may experience fluid loss due to factors such as vomiting, diarrhea, or sepsis. Fluid resuscitation with intravenous fluids helps restore blood volume and maintain vital organ perfusion, which is essential for stabilizing patients and supporting their recovery.
Intra-abdominal infections can cause significant pain and discomfort for patients. Effective pain management strategies, including analgesic medications and regional anesthesia techniques, can improve patient comfort, facilitate early mobilization, and support the recovery process.
Infections can increase metabolic demands and alter nutrient absorption, leading to malnutrition and impaired immune function. Nutritional support, such as enteral or parenteral nutrition, ensures adequate caloric intake and nutrient supplementation to support the body's immune response and promote tissue healing.
Emerging research suggests that probiotics and prebiotics may play a role in modulating the gut microbiota and reducing the risk of intra-abdominal infections, particularly in critically ill patients receiving antibiotics. These adjunctive therapies aim to restore microbial balance and prevent secondary infections, although further studies are needed to establish their efficacy definitively.
Intra-abdominal infections often require source control measures, such as drainage of abscesses or removal of necrotic tissue, to eliminate the source of infection and prevent disease progression. These adjunctive procedures may be performed concurrently with antibiotic therapy or surgical intervention to optimize treatment outcomes.
Immunomodulatory agents, such as cytokine inhibitors or immunostimulants, are under investigation as potential adjunctive therapies for intra-abdominal infections. These agents target the host immune response to modulate inflammation, enhance pathogen clearance, and promote tissue repair, although their clinical utility and safety profile require further evaluation.
Overall, adjunctive therapies play a critical role in the comprehensive management of intra-abdominal infections, addressing various aspects of patient care beyond antimicrobial or surgical interventions. By integrating adjunctive therapies into treatment protocols, healthcare providers can optimize outcomes, reduce complications, and improve the overall quality of care for patients with intra-abdominal infections.

Drug shortages -The Global Intra-Abdominal Infection Treatment Market has faced challenges due to drug shortages, impacting the availability and accessibility of essential medications for patients. These shortages can result from various factors, including manufacturing issues, supply chain disruptions, regulatory issues, and increased demand.
In the context of intra-abdominal infections, the shortage of key antibiotics and other drugs can significantly impact patient care and treatment outcomes. Antibiotics play a critical role in the management of intra-abdominal infections by targeting the underlying bacterial pathogens responsible for the infection. Shortages of these antibiotics can lead to delays in treatment initiation, inadequate dosing, or the need to switch to alternative medications that may be less effective or associated with higher risks of adverse effects.
The consequences of drug shortages extend beyond individual patient care and can have broader implications for healthcare systems and public health. Shortages may increase healthcare costs, strain healthcare resources, and contribute to the development of antimicrobial resistance. Moreover, they can compromise the ability of healthcare providers to effectively respond to infectious disease outbreaks or other public health emergencies.
Drug shortages in the Global Intra-Abdominal Infection Treatment Market requires a multifaceted approach involving collaboration among healthcare providers, pharmaceutical companies, regulators, policymakers, and other stakeholders. Strategies to mitigate drug shortages may include improving communication and transparency in the supply chain, implementing risk management plans to identify and address potential shortages proactively, investing in manufacturing capacity and infrastructure, and promoting the development of alternative treatment options.
By addressing the underlying causes of drug shortages and implementing proactive measures to ensure a stable and reliable supply of essential medications, stakeholders can help safeguard patient access to effective treatment and improve outcomes for individuals with intra-abdominal infections.

Point-of-care diagnostics -In the Global Intra-Abdominal Infection Treatment Market, point-of-care diagnostics play a pivotal role in improving patient outcomes and optimizing treatment strategies. Point-of-care diagnostics refer to medical tests conducted at or near the site of patient care, providing rapid results that enable timely clinical decisions. These diagnostics are particularly valuable in the context of intra-abdominal infections, where early detection and targeted therapy are critical for successful outcomes.
Point-of-care diagnostics offer several advantages in the management of intra-abdominal infections. Firstly, they facilitate prompt identification of infectious agents, allowing healthcare providers to initiate appropriate antimicrobial therapy promptly. This rapid turnaround time is crucial in preventing disease progression and reducing the risk of complications associated with intra-abdominal infections, such as sepsis or organ dysfunction.
Point-of-care diagnostics enable healthcare providers to implement antimicrobial stewardship programs effectively. By identifying the causative pathogens and their susceptibility patterns in real-time, clinicians can tailor antibiotic therapy to the specific needs of individual patients, minimizing the risk of antibiotic resistance and adverse drug reactions. This targeted approach not only improves patient outcomes but also conserves valuable healthcare resources and reduces healthcare costs associated with unnecessary antibiotic use.
Point-of-care diagnostics enhance the efficiency of patient management in various healthcare settings, including hospitals, clinics, and emergency departments. These tests are designed to be user-friendly and require minimal training, enabling healthcare providers to perform rapid assessments at the bedside or in outpatient settings. As a result, patients receive timely interventions, leading to shorter hospital stays, reduced treatment delays, and improved overall satisfaction with healthcare services.
Point-of-care diagnostics facilitate decentralized healthcare delivery models, particularly in resource-limited settings and underserved communities. These tests can be deployed in remote areas or field clinics, where access to centralized laboratory facilities may be limited. By bringing diagnostic capabilities closer to the point of patient care, point-of-care diagnostics empower frontline healthcare workers to diagnose and manage intra-abdominal infections effectively, even in challenging environments.
In conclusion, point-of-care diagnostics represent a valuable tool in the Global Intra-Abdominal Infection Treatment Market, offering rapid and accurate diagnostic capabilities that enhance clinical decision-making and patient care. By enabling early detection, targeted therapy, and efficient resource utilization, point-of-care diagnostics contribute to improved outcomes for patients with intra-abdominal infections and support the broader goal of combating infectious diseases on a global scale.
